Who You Are As the Development Associate, you will support the development team in managing residential, multi-family, and mixed-use projects across the company’s portfolio. Your responsibilities will include assisting with project research, documentation, and coordination throughout various phases—from early planning to final delivery. You’ll help track timelines, budgets, and schedules, and contribute to maintaining quality standards. In this role, you’ll collaborate with internal teams and engage with external consultants, contractors, and local agencies to help ensure projects move forward smoothly and successfully. The Difference You Will Make: As the Development Associate, you will support the planning, coordination, and execution of residential/multi-family and mixed-use projects within the company’s portfolio. You will work alongside the development team under supervision of the AVP, Development Operations to support the development process, from project conceptualization to project completion, while adhering to budgets, timelines, schedules, and quality standards. You will work closely with internal teams, external consultants, contractors, and government agencies to deliver successful residential/multi-family development projects.
